Transaction 73055680f2abad66bab3388554bb583c86fa25c21bef1449cd177f38cd2188f9
1 Input
1 Output
-
73055680f2abad66bab3388554bb583c86fa25c21bef1449cd177f38cd2188f9:0
- value
- 1224119
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4541c8dd90597a69dfeeb8776c38462d2d78c95c OP_EQUAL
- address
- 381DMaP2w6M3zGkKQ3zS4ChCDunxaYR8ys